    you can also change the agp latency with the ati-tool, if you have an ati card. it is in settings/at the dropdown menu above,scroll to miscellaneous and there it is midway down, this is also loaded at start-up.
    i used the pci-latency tool to verify results. i went from 255 to 64 and noticed a difference
